The Comptroller General of Nigeria Customs Service, Mr Bashir Adewale Adeniyi, Monday, said the service is determined to ensure welfare of officers.

Adeniyi who stated this at the commissioning and hand -over of houses to beneficiaries of Coop Pacesetter Estate built for Customs officers in Oyo/ Osun area command at Ajoda, Ibadan, stated that 5,000 housing units is to be provided for officers across the country

He stated that the provision of welfare packages to boost morale of customs officers across the country remains his priority.

“NCS has embarked on ambitious projects which aim to construct 5,000 housing units nationwide. The visionary initiatives seek to provide a stable foundation imploring them to invest in their families and future,” he said.
